Output ef18aaa18586b96a24a42f46d1b00e60eaa55a3641fac35653e4638052e86171:0

value
3594115
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bd0b458bcc8f1c7e122dbf192d71d913a16e3e8d OP_EQUAL
address
3Jvb8y8t4sgqzQQ2p7rDGFCxEmeEAuXdGD
transaction
ef18aaa18586b96a24a42f46d1b00e60eaa55a3641fac35653e4638052e86171
spent
true